Synopsis

Ubiquitous monitoring of physiological parameters will allow an early detection of the degradation of an individual's health condition. Yet, it is still a challenge to record high-quality signals with small lightweight devices outside the hospital. In this book we investigate methods to improve amplifiers for bioelectric events such as ECG and EEG. We focus on noise-optimization, power minimization, wearability and the reduction of motion artifacts. An important topic are active electrodes and their application.
